Mold Prevention After Water Damage

One of the most critical aspects of water damage restoration is mold prevention. Mold can start developing within 24-48 hours in damp conditions, which is why our team takes proactive steps to ensure that your property remains mold-free after a water damage event:

  • Thorough drying and dehumidification
  • Application of antimicrobial treatments
  • Continuous monitoring of moisture levels

Signs of Hidden Water Damage

Water damage isn't always immediately apparent. Here are some signs of hidden water damage that property owners should be aware of:

  • Unexplained musty odors
  • Peeling paint or wallpaper
  • Warped flooring or bulging walls
  • Visible mold growth
  • Higher than usual water bills

Water Damage Cleanup Tips

While professional help is essential for water damage restoration, here are some water damage cleanup tips to help you minimize damage before our team arrives:

  • Remove excess water by mopping and blotting.
  • Wipe water from wood furniture after removing lamps and tabletop items.
  • Remove and prop up wet upholstery cushions for even drying.
  • Place aluminum foil or wood blocks between furniture legs and wet carpeting.
  • Move art objects to a safe, dry place.
  • Gather loose items from floors.
